SKINNY CHEDDAR AND BACON QUICHE



Skinny Cheddar and Bacon Quiche image

83% less sat fat • 62% less fat • 25% more calcium than the original recipe. Say oui to this slimmer quiche - every slice will be a pièce de résistance!

Provided by By Betty Crocker Kitchens

Categories     Breakfast

Time 1h5m

Yield 8

Number Of Ingredients 12

1 1/2 cups Bisquick Heart Smart™ mix
2 tablespoons canola oil
3 tablespoons boiling water
4 slices bacon, cooked, crumbled
1/2 cup shredded reduced-fat sharp Cheddar cheese (2 oz)
4 medium green onions, thinly sliced (1/4 cup)
2 whole eggs
2 egg whites
1 1/4 cups fat-free (skim) milk
1/2 teaspoon ground mustard
1/4 teaspoon salt
1/2 teaspoon red pepper sauce

Steps:

  • Heat oven to 400°F. Spray 9-inch glass pie plate with cooking spray. In medium bowl, stir Bisquick mix and oil until blended. Add boiling water; stir vigorously until soft dough forms (1 to 2 teaspoons more water can be added if necessary). Press dough in bottom and up side of pie plate.
  • Sprinkle bacon, cheese and onions over crust. In medium bowl, beat eggs, egg whites, milk, mustard, salt and pepper sauce with wire whisk until blended. Pour into crust. Cover edge of crust with strips of foil to prevent excessive browning.
  • Bake 30 to 35 minutes or until center is set. Remove foil strip. Let stand 10 minutes before cutting.

BACON-CHEDDAR QUICHE



Bacon-Cheddar Quiche image

This mashup of Julia Child recipes, combining elements of her quiche Lorraine and quiche au fromage, then pouring them into a lard-and-butter based pie crust, results in a serious breakfast feast. You could make the whole thing the night before serving it, and consume it at room temperature in the morning. But just making the dough for the crust in advance will save loads of time -- and the pleasure of the bubbling hot dish on a breakfast table is impossible to deny.

Provided by Melissa Clark

Categories     dinner, weekday, main course

Time 1h30m

Yield 6 servings

Number Of Ingredients 14

1 1/4 cups all-purpose flour
1/4 teaspoon salt
5 tablespoons unsalted butter, chilled, cut into 1/2-inch pieces
5 tablespoons lard, chilled, cut into 1/2-inch pieces
1 large egg white, lightly beaten
1/4 cup grated extra-sharp Cheddar
6 strips bacon, cut into 1/2-inch pieces
3 large eggs
1 1/2 cups heavy cream
3/4 teaspoon chopped sage
1/4 teaspoon pepper
1/4 teaspoon grated nutmeg
1/8 teaspoon kosher salt
1 tablespoon unsalted butter, cubed

Steps:

  • To make the crust, briefly pulse together the flour and salt in a food processor. Add butter and lard and pulse until mixture forms pieces the size of lima beans, about 3 to 5 one-second pulses. Adding 2 to 5 tablespoons of ice water, 1 tablespoon at a time, pulse mixture until it is just moist enough to hold together. Shape into a ball, cover with plastic wrap and flatten into a disk. Refrigerate at least 1 hour.
  • Heat oven to 375 degrees. On a lightly floured surface, roll out the dough to 3/8-inch thick and press it into a 9-inch quiche or pie pan. Line with foil and fill with pie weights, rice or dried beans. Bake for 20 minutes, then remove the weights and foil and bake for 5 to 7 minutes more, until lightly golden.
  • Brush the crust with egg white, then sprinkle the cheese evenly over the bottom of the pie crust. Bake for another 10 minutes, until the cheese is just melted. Remove from the oven.
  • Meanwhile, in a large pan over medium heat, cook the bacon for 7 to 10 minutes, or until lightly browned but not yet crisp. Drain on paper towels.
  • In a medium bowl, whisk together the eggs, cream, sage, pepper, nutmeg and salt. Sprinkle the bacon over the quiche crust, then carefully pour in the egg mixture. Dot with the butter pieces and return to the oven. Bake for 25 to 35 minutes, until the top is puffed and golden and the middle is almost set. Let it cool for 15 minutes before serving.

CHEDDAR-CRUSTED & BACON BROCCOLI QUICHE RECIPE BY TASTY



Cheddar-Crusted & Bacon Broccoli Quiche Recipe by Tasty image

Here's what you need: shredded cheddar cheese, unsalted butter, all-purpose flour, paprika, garlic powder, salt, ice water, bacon, small broccoli floret, large eggs, milk, pepper, pie weight

Provided by Betsy Carter

Categories     Breakfast

Yield 8 servings

Number Of Ingredients 13

2 ½ cups shredded cheddar cheese, divided
1 cup unsalted butter, 2 sticks, room temperature
2 cups all-purpose flour, plus more for dusting
1 tablespoon paprika
1 tablespoon garlic powder
2 ½ teaspoons salt, divided
5 tablespoons ice water
4 strips bacon
2 cups small broccoli floret
6 large eggs
1 cup milk
½ teaspoon pepper
pie weight, coffee beans, or dried beans

Steps:

  • Preheat the oven to 350˚F (180˚C).
  • Add 2 cups (200 g) of cheddar cheese and the butter to a large bowl. Mix to combine with an electric hand mixer or stand mixer.
  • Add the flour, paprika, garlic powder, and 2 teaspoons salt and mix well. Add 3 tablespoons of ice water and mix. Add the remaining ice water 1 tablespoon at a time. The dough should hold together when pinched, but crumble apart if you break it up in your hand. If it seems too dry, add a bit more ice water.
  • Transfer the dough to a clean surface and knead with your hands until it comes together. Shape the dough into a disc, then wrap in plastic wrap and chill in the refrigerator for 30 minutes.
  • Lightly flour a clean surface and roll out the dough into a circle about ⅛ inch (8 mm) thick. Carefully transfer the crust to a 9½-inch (24-cm) glass pie dish.
  • Trim the edges (save the trimmings to make crackers!). Poke holes in the bottom of the crust with a fork, then use the tines to crimp the edges. Line the dough with parchment paper and fill with pie weights.
  • Bake for 30 minutes, until the edges are crisp.
  • While the crust is baking, prepare the fillings. In a large skillet over medium-high heat, cook the bacon until crisp, 5-7 minutes. Using tongs, remove the bacon from the skillet and let drain on paper towels until cool enough to handle.
  • Add the broccoli to the skillet and cook until lightly browned, about 5 minutes. Remove the pan from the heat.
  • Chop the bacon.
  • Remove the pie weights from the crust, then add the broccoli and chopped bacon to the center. Sprinkle with the remaining shredded cheddar cheese.
  • In a medium bowl, lightly beat the eggs. Add the milk, remaining ½ teaspoon salt, and the pepper. Whisk to combine.
  • Pour the egg mixture over the fillings in the crust.
  • Bake for 35-40 minutes, or until the eggs are set and the top is lightly browned. Cover the edges with tinfoil if they are starting to burn.
  • Let the quiche cool for 15 minutes before slicing and serving.

BACON AND CHEDDAR QUICHE



Bacon and Cheddar Quiche image

My sister found this on a website but I am not sure which one and made it for my little sister's wedding shower. It was excellent so here I am sharing it. I have listed the ingredients for making the crust too, however I just buy a frozen crust from the store. ENJOY!!

Provided by Chef 495452

Categories     Savory Pies

Time 40m

Yield 8 serving(s)

Number Of Ingredients 10

1 1/3 cups all-purpose flour
1/8 teaspoon salt
1/2 cup cold butter, cut in small pieces
2 -3 tablespoons ice-cold water
8 slices lean bacon, cooked and crumbled
4 large eggs
1 1/2 cups light cream
1/4 teaspoon dried leaf thyme
1/8 teaspoon pepper
1 cup shredded sharp cheddar cheese

Steps:

  • Prepare crust for quiche. In a mixing bowl, mix together flour and salt. Cut in cold butter with a pastry blender until coarse crumbs form; add water, a little at a time, until dough holds together and forms a ball. Shape into a disk, wrap in plastic wrap, and refrigerate for about 30 minutes.
  • On a lightly floured surface with a floured rolling pin, roll out dough into a circle about 11 inches in diameter. Fit dough into a 9-inch pie plate or quiche pan. Trim edges, leaving a little overhang, about 1/4-inch all around the edge. Prick dough with a fork. Line with foil and fill with dried beans or pie weights. Bake quiche crust for 10 minutes at 375°.
  • In a small bowl, whisk together the eggs, cream, thyme, and pepper. Pour into the baked crust. Crumble bacon over the top with the shredded Cheddar cheese. Bake at 375° for about 30 minutes, or until quiche filling is set and lightly browned. Serve quiche with fresh tomato wedges.
  • NOTE: 5 minutes prep if you do not make the homemade crust and use a frozen one instead!
